The Architectural Renaissance of the Bukit Peninsula
Historically, Uluwatu was defined by its world-class waves and the iconic Pura Luhur Uluwatu temple. Today, the landscape is defined by architectural marvels that serve as the world’s most exclusive holiday retreats. The travel scene in Uluwatu is no longer about simple Balinese pavilions; it is about “Tropical Ultra-Modernism.”
Travelers are now checking into mansions carved directly into the limestone, featuring cantilevered infinity pools that seem to spill into the Indian Ocean. For the clientele of dubaibali.com, these stays offer a rare blend of raw Mediterranean-style cliff aesthetics mixed with high-tech smart home integration, ensuring that your stay is as seamless as it is spectacular.

Sustainability: The Modern Travel Standard
The modern traveler is an eco-conscious one. In Uluwatu, the most successful tour destinations are those that respect the Tri Hita Karana, the Balinese philosophy of harmony between humans, nature, and the divine.
Key features of elite Uluwatu destinations include:
Desalination Systems: Ensuring high-quality water without depleting local village resources.
Solar-Powered Luxury: Utilizing the Bukit’s intense sun exposure to power world-class amenities sustainably.
Regenerative Dining: Resorts that feature farm-to-table concepts, sourcing ingredients from their own organic gardens on the peninsula.
